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

Cách định cấu hình c3p0 ở chế độ ngủ đông để tự động làm mới các kết nối DB cũ

Đó là c3p0 , nhóm kết nối cơ sở dữ liệu của bạn, mà bạn cần định cấu hình - không phải ở chế độ ngủ đông. Thử đặt idleConnectionTestPeriod và một preferredTestQuery , ví dụ:select 1 from dual . validate thuộc tính đã không được dùng nữa và bạn không nên sử dụng thuộc tính đó.

Xem http://community.jboss.org/wiki/HowToConfigureTheC3P0ConnectionPool để biết thêm thông tin. Bạn sẽ có nhiều quyền kiểm soát nhất nếu tạo c3p0.properties tệp trong WEB-INF/classes nhưng bạn cần đảm bảo không ghi đè các thuộc tính đó trong hibernate.cfg.xml của mình .



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Lấy min () của cột đếm (*)

  2. Oracle InvalidOperationException - Khi cố gắng chọn từ một bảng

  3. Không phải là tháng hợp lệ khi thực hiện thủ tục tham số IN với giá trị ngày tháng

  4. Giới thiệu về SQL động gốc trong cơ sở dữ liệu Oracle

  5. Truy vấn hai thành phố trong STATION với tên CITY ngắn nhất và dài nhất,